The Lake Region Union Elementary Middle School Board would like to make a few announcements.

ANNUAL MEETINGS: The LRUEMSD Annual School Board Meeting will be on March 9th at Lake Region High School at 6 PM. You can grab a school report at your Town Clerk’s office, town library or on Town Meeting Day for more details. A big change this year has been our move to a sister-school model, and the feedback so far on that change has been mostly positive.

The Lake Region Union High School Annual School Board Meeting will be March 18, also at 6 PM at the high school.

SEATS: The Elementary-Middle School Board has eight elementary-middle school seats that will be up for election on March 9th, so if you or anyone that you know might be interested in joining a school board, there are opportunities available. Four of those seats have incumbents still willing to serve, but we've got vacant seats that need to be filled in Albany, Barton, Orleans and Westmore.

If you might be interested in running, come on out to the March 9th meeting - or if you can't make it, you can also try asking someone else to go and nominate you. Serving on this board is a time commitment of approximately two Monday evenings a month, either in-person or virtually, plus homework time and any meetings for committees that you join. If you're considering this and have questions about what it's like, current board members would be happy to chat with you!

PUBLIC MEETINGS: We’d also like to flag up a couple of big decisions that could come before the voters in the next year.

As our school buildings continue to age, we've been talking about going to the voters for a bond vote to finance building a new elementary-middle school building on the Lake Region High School property. You can read more about this in the Long Term Planning Committee report inside your town report! We'll be scheduling meetings to share information and get your feedback soon, so keep your eyes out for those.

We're also exploring merging the high school and elementary-middle school boards into a single board, with a single budget and single annual meeting. This is a decision that can only be made by voters. We'll also be having public forums to get input on this idea in the coming months.

ACT 73: There are also conversations happening in Montpelier about redistricting on a state-wide level, which could really shape the future of our schools. We're doing our best as a board to respond proactively to Act 73. However, like there was with Act 46, there's going to be a lot that we can't control at this level. So if you're interested in education in Vermont, keep following Act 73 and sharing your thoughts with our representatives in Montpelier.

Yesterday, our 8th graders visited the Vermont State Capitol as part of their U.S. Government unit in social studies.

Students participated in a mock trial at the Vermont Supreme Court, taking on the roles of justices, lawyers, appellants, and appellees. They also explored the Vermont History Museum and toured the State House, where they had a chance run in and discussion with our representative, Leanne Harple.

The field trip brought their learning to life, and students were able to experience government in action!

Please join us for Lake Region Union High School’s theater department production of Alice By Heart. Alice By Heart is a poignant and beautiful musical set in 1940s England, where the characters escape the realities of World War II by imagining themselves inside the book Alice in Wonderland.

Tickets will be sold at the door for $5. Concessions and merchandise will be available for purchase to support the theater program and the Barton Theater.

Shows are on February 13, 14, 20, and 21. Doors open at 6:30 p.m., and the show begins at 7:00 p.m. at the Barton Memorial Building.

We hope to see you there! Please reach out to jpastel@ocsu.org for more information.
